Microsoft August 2008 Security Updates
Microsoft has just released the security patches of the August 2008 Patch Day, a total of eleven updates for various Microsoft operating systems and products that are recommended updates. Six of the eleven updates are critical updates while the remaining five are classified as important.

Microsoft Security Updates for June 2008
Microsoft finally released the Security Bulletin for June 2008 that contains links to seven updates for various Microsoft products. The bulletin lists three critical, three important and one moderate update with only various versions and editions of Microsoft Windows being affected.
